Who says only conservatives can put their foot in their mouths? “Progressive” South Korean presidential candidate Roh Moo Hyun will probably lose the election because of his anti-American comments!

The 11th hour political drama left Roh Moo Hyun, who reportedly had a slight edge in the polls, scrambling to try to salvage his candidacy after his remarks tonight that South Korea might be neutral if the United States fought North Korea.

Roh’s remarks, suggesting abandonment of South Korea’s long military alliance with and dependence on the United States, prompted the pullout of his official political partner, Chung Mong Joon.

“We retract our support,” a spokeswoman for Chung said in a statement late tonight. Roh’s remarks were a “betrayal” of the agreed policy between the two former rivals, whose political union earlier this month had sharply boosted Roh’s candidacy.
